About 14 Ferndale Avenue
14 Ferndale Avenue is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Reading (RG30 3NQ). It has a recorded floor area of 91 m² (around 980 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(November 2015)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 84), a 2-band jump. The latest certificate is from November 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
Today's modelled estimate of £412,000 is 11.4% above the 2024 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£378/sq ft) was about 32.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£370,000 in February 2024.
